    1989 manual 325ix coupe FS

    I am selling a 1989 Diamond Swartz BMW 325ix manual coupe with working transfer case. 240,XXX miles. I have owned it about 4 years and it has been my winter daily driver. I have been planning a major restoration and have been collecting parts for that endeavor that will be included with the sale.

    This car will need rust repair some time with in the next couple of years. The PO made a couple of attempts at repair but they were pretty much band aids and should be done properly.

    There are a couple of spots on the floor boards that will need metal replaced and I took pictures of some of the exterior.

    I have done the upgrades unless noted. I swapped in a 5 speed, Bilstein shocks/Struts and H&R springs with e46 rear strut mounts and the reinforcement tabs. I don't know the name of the exhaust but it is after market and came with the car.

    Bav auto plug wires. I just did a timing belt{blue gates), tensioner, water pump, cam seal combo last November less than 5k miles ago. Thule roof rack with wind deflector, ski/snowboard and bike rack.

    It has fresh reupholstered black heated sport seats, weather force floor mats, ZHP shift knob with leather shift and ebrake boots. Momo steering wheel. After market Kenwood head unit but will include original radio along with code.

    Regular maintenance has been done and oil changes every 3k miles. It runs and shifts good. No grinds no misfires and doesn't burn any fluids. I was informed that the engine was partially rebuilt at 150k but to what extent the PO did not know and I am not sure how accurate that statement is.

    This purchase will include pretty much everything I have been gathering for the resto. Including a complete ix M20 including another steering rack 200k miles. The automatic ix transmission 1XXk miles and transfer case 80k miles. You can convert automatic transfer case to manual. And a whole other set front set of front strut housings and front axles.

    4.10 front and rear diff on the car and 3.91 front and rear diff will go along with it. Another front and rear drive shaft. Include a Jute ix front drive shaft extension. But both front drive shafts are in good shape. Will also include the tube of Molycote recommended for the front drive shaft.

    A set of 14" steelies with winter tires all but new, 15" ix weaves(tires need replaced) on the car including the caps, another full set of ix side skits and fender flares kit. And a new set of ebrake cables and hard ware. And a full colgan bra but I typically just use the hood piece.

    Every thing works on this car except the AC. That is pretty much it. If you have any questions let me know. I am locate in Mount Union PA 17066. Asking price is $6700. I am willing to negotiate.
